Linus Torvalds1da177e2005-04-16 15:20:36 -070060config EISA
61 bool
62 ---help---
63 The Extended Industry Standard Architecture (EISA) bus was
64 developed as an open alternative to the IBM MicroChannel bus.
65
66 The EISA bus provided some of the features of the IBM MicroChannel
67 bus while maintaining backward compatibility with cards made for
68 the older ISA bus. The EISA bus saw limited use between 1988 and
69 1995 when it was made obsolete by the PCI bus.
70
71 Say Y here if you are building a kernel for an EISA-based machine.
72
73 Otherwise, say N.

Russell King37ee16a2005-11-08 19:08:05 +0000839config LOCAL_TIMERS
840 bool "Use local timer interrupts"
Jon Callan4c3ea372008-12-01 14:54:56 +0000841 depends on SMP && (REALVIEW_EB_ARM11MP || MACH_REALVIEW_PB11MP || REALVIEW_EB_A9MP)
Russell King37ee16a2005-11-08 19:08:05 +0000842 default y
843 help
844 Enable support for local timers on SMP platforms, rather then the
845 legacy IPI broadcast method. Local timers allows the system
846 accounting to be spread across the timer interval, preventing a
847 "thundering herd" at every timer tick.

Nicolas Pitre704bdda2006-01-14 16:33:50 +0000870config AEABI
871 bool "Use the ARM EABI to compile the kernel"
872 help
873 This option allows for the kernel to be compiled using the latest
874 ARM ABI (aka EABI). This is only useful if you are using a user
875 space environment that is also compiled with EABI.
876
877 Since there are major incompatibilities between the legacy ABI and
878 EABI, especially with regard to structure member alignment, this
879 option also changes the kernel syscall calling convention to
880 disambiguate both ABIs and allow for backward compatibility support
881 (selected with CONFIG_OABI_COMPAT).
882
883 To use this you need GCC version 4.0.0 or later.
884
Nicolas Pitre6c90c872006-01-14 16:37:15 +0000885config OABI_COMPAT
Russell Kinga73a3ff2006-02-08 21:09:55 +0000886 bool "Allow old ABI binaries to run with this kernel (EXPERIMENTAL)"
Nicolas Pitre61c484d2006-02-08 21:09:08 +0000887 depends on AEABI && EXPERIMENTAL
Nicolas Pitre6c90c872006-01-14 16:37:15 +0000888 default y
889 help
890 This option preserves the old syscall interface along with the
891 new (ARM EABI) one. It also provides a compatibility layer to
892 intercept syscalls that have structure arguments which layout
893 in memory differs between the legacy ABI and the new ARM EABI
894 (only for non "thumb" binaries). This option adds a tiny
895 overhead to all syscalls and produces a slightly larger kernel.
896 If you know you'll be using only pure EABI user space then you
897 can say N here. If this option is not selected and you attempt
898 to execute a legacy ABI binary then the result will be
899 UNPREDICTABLE (in fact it can be predicted that it won't work
900 at all). If in doubt say Y.

981config ALIGNMENT_TRAP
982 bool
Hyok S. Choif12d0d72006-09-26 17:36:37 +0900983 depends on CPU_CP15_MMU
Linus Torvalds1da177e2005-04-16 15:20:36 -0700984 default y if !ARCH_EBSA110
985 help
Matt LaPlante84eb8d02006-10-03 22:53:09 +0200986 ARM processors cannot fetch/store information which is not
Linus Torvalds1da177e2005-04-16 15:20:36 -0700987 naturally aligned on the bus, i.e., a 4 byte fetch must start at an
988 address divisible by 4. On 32-bit ARM processors, these non-aligned
989 fetch/store instructions will be emulated in software if you say
990 here, which has a severe performance impact. This is necessary for
991 correct operation of some network protocols. With an IP-only
992 configuration it is safe to say N, otherwise say Y.

1041config XIP_KERNEL
1042 bool "Kernel Execute-In-Place from ROM"
1043 depends on !ZBOOT_ROM
1044 help
1045 Execute-In-Place allows the kernel to run from non-volatile storage
1046 directly addressable by the CPU, such as NOR flash. This saves RAM
1047 space since the text section of the kernel is not loaded from flash
1048 to RAM. Read-write sections, such as the data section and stack,
1049 are still copied to RAM. The XIP kernel is not compressed since
1050 it has to run directly from flash, so it will take more space to
1051 store it. The flash address used to link the kernel object files,
1052 and for storing it, is configuration dependent. Therefore, if you
1053 say Y here, you must know the proper physical address where to
1054 store the kernel image depending on your own flash memory usage.
1055
1056 Also note that the make target becomes "make xipImage" rather than
1057 "make zImage" or "make Image". The final kernel binary to put in
1058 ROM memory will be arch/arm/boot/xipImage.
1059
1060 If unsure, say N.

1171config FPE_FASTFPE
1172 bool "FastFPE math emulation (EXPERIMENTAL)"
Nicolas Pitre8993a442006-01-14 16:36:50 +00001173 depends on (!AEABI || OABI_COMPAT) && !CPU_32v3 && EXPERIMENTAL
Linus Torvalds1da177e2005-04-16 15:20:36 -07001174 ---help---
1175 Say Y here to include the FAST floating point emulator in the kernel.
1176 This is an experimental much faster emulator which now also has full
1177 precision for the mantissa. It does not support any exceptions.
1178 It is very simple, and approximately 3-6 times faster than NWFPE.
1179
1180 It should be sufficient for most programs. It may be not suitable
1181 for scientific calculations, but you have to check this for yourself.
1182 If you do not feel you need a faster FP emulation you should better
1183 choose NWFPE.
